Understanding the Conversion Process: Feet and Inches to Centimeters



The conversion from the imperial system (feet and inches) to the metric system (centimeters) involves a two-step process. First, we convert the feet and inches into a single unit, typically inches. Then, we convert inches to centimeters using the standard conversion factor.

Step 1: Converting Feet to Inches: There are 12 inches in 1 foot. Therefore, 7 feet equates to 7 feet 12 inches/foot = 84 inches.

Step 2: Combining Inches: Adding the remaining 3 inches, we get a total of 84 inches + 3 inches = 87 inches.

Step 3: Converting Inches to Centimeters: The conversion factor is approximately 2.54 centimeters per inch. Therefore, 87 inches 2.54 cm/inch = 220.98 centimeters.

Therefore, 7'3" is approximately 221 centimeters. While we rounded to the nearest tenth of a centimeter, the precise conversion is 220.98 cm. This slight difference becomes negligible in most practical applications.

Real-World Applications and Significance of 7'3"



A height of 7'3" (221 cm) is exceptionally tall, placing an individual far beyond the average human height. This height has significant implications in various aspects of life:

Medical Considerations: Individuals of this height often face unique medical challenges, requiring specialized medical care and equipment. This includes finding appropriately sized clothing, footwear, and even medical imaging devices. Their skeletal structure and cardiovascular system might require specific monitoring and attention.

Athletic Pursuits: While height can be an advantage in certain sports (e.g., basketball), it can also present limitations. Maintaining balance, agility, and coordination might pose unique challenges. Specific training regimens and equipment adjustments might be necessary.

Everyday Life: Simple tasks like fitting into cars, airplanes, or standard doorways can be problematic. Custom-made clothing and specialized furniture are often necessary to ensure comfort and functionality.

Architectural Considerations: Architects and designers should consider the needs of individuals with exceptional heights during the planning and construction of buildings and public spaces. Designing accessible environments requires considering the spatial needs of all individuals.
